Indoor and outdoor balcony seating, couches where you can lounge with a cup of coffee and your laptop, a large bar to grab a cold craft brew and a sizable kitchen and catering space able to handle special events.

Sound like your local grocery store? It does if you live in Somers.

It’s all part of the new family-run DeCicco & Sons Somers, which opens at 7:30 a.m. Friday, May 3. Located on Route 202, the store has been designed to be more than a place where customers shop, according to John DeCicco Jr., the chain’s CEO.

Along with aisles and aisles of grocery and specialty items including hormone-free, antibiotic free meats, seafood and produce, the new DeCicco has been created, like its other stores, to be a place where people gather.

“We want our stores to be comfortable and inviting, as well as convenient,” he said.

To that end, the store’s decor features the work of local artists and artisans. It also pays homage to Somers’ history with the famed Barnum & Bailey Circus, thanks to local resident Hachaliah Bailey, an early owner of the famed traveling spectacle.

This is the eighth location for DeCicco & Sons, but at 20,000-square-feet, the Somers location is its largest. As with all of its stores, this one has been built to be sustainable and green. DeCicco Jr. claims his supermarkets are the first to be heated by recycled radiant heat from earth-friendly refrigeration systems.

They were also among the earliest grocery chains in the state to eliminate the sale of tobacco, and to eliminate single-usage plastic bags.
